Official release date in the UK is 20th June, while in the US it's the penultimate Tuesday of the month (17th).

Books do (and have!) gone out to distributors and stockists already - inevitably, some will have received them sooner than others, and some will get them sent out much more promptly than others as well!

The idea is that all stockists have them ready to go for the official release date at the latest.
